Replacement CR2032 battery

If you've been experiencing difficulties unlocking your Porsche it could be due to the battery being dead. In most cases, replacing the battery in your key fob will fix the issue. If the battery you replaced isn't working, you may have to program it once more.

The CR2032 battery is a popular size for electronic batteries, and it's readily available in hardware stores, electronic stores as well as online. It's also incredibly affordable, often costing less than $5

Before you begin, make sure to read the manual of your vehicle to make sure that you're replacing the correct type of battery and installing it the right method. If you're not sure, you may contact your dealer for assistance or visit the parts department at Land Rover Wilmington to see what kind of battery you require and how it's installed.

First remove the emergency key from your key fob. This will reveal a small gap in the casing that you can use to separate the two pieces. Then, you can remove the cover using a flat head screwdriver.

Place a new CR2032 CR2032 battery inside the case. Make sure it is facing the right way and the positive (+) side is facing upwards. Once you're happy with the result , replace the cover and insert the emergency key into your fob.

Once you're done, turn your emergency key to confirm that your battery has been replaced. It will take just about a minute, and you will be ready to go!

Keyless entry system

If you're trying to add extra convenience to your porsche key fob, installing a keyless entry system may be the perfect solution. They're easy to install and are cost-effective.

You can get a variety of different systems online and at your local brick-and-mortar auto parts store. Selecting the best one for your car could come down to personal preference and price however the benefits are worth the investment.

Some of the most well-known choices include remote, which requires a keyless remote to unlock doors and start the engine, and passive, which operates using proximity. The passive option is less expensive and easier to install than a remote, however it's also susceptible to theft and more susceptible to battery failure.

Another alternative is a slot that is used on some newer cars however it's susceptible to malfunctions. For instance the slot isn't able to adjust for a key that is too cold, or one that hasn't used in long.

Porsche has developed its own keyless entry system, called Entry & Drive. It works by sensing when you touch the handle of the car and then searching your key for an unlock code that allows you to open the door.
